OSDN Git Service

fix SIGCHLD handling
[pf3gnuchains/gcc-fork.git] / config.if
index 795119e..e8978ca 100644 (file)
--- a/config.if
+++ b/config.if
@@ -21,11 +21,12 @@ else
   if_topsrcdir=${top_srcdir}
 fi
 
-# We check libstdc++ for libstdcxx_interface.
-libstdcxx_interface=`grep "^INTERFACE" ${if_topsrcdir}/libstdc++/Makefile.in | sed 's/INTERFACE[       ]*=[    ]*\(.*\)/\1/'`
-
-# We check gcc/cp for cxx_interface.
-cxx_interface=`grep "^INTERFACE" ${if_topsrcdir}/gcc/cp/Makefile.in | sed 's/INTERFACE[        ]*=[    ]*\(.*\)/\1/'`
+libstdcxx_srcdir=${if_topsrcdir}/libstdc++-v3
+# We check libstdc++-v3/configure.in for libstdcxx_interface.
+libstdcxx_interface=`grep "^INTERFACE" ${libstdcxx_srcdir}/configure.in | sed 's/INTERFACE[    ]*=[    ]*\(.*\)/\1/'`
+libstdcxx_incdir=g++-${libstdcxx_interface}
+# Used to version libstdc++ shared libraries
+cxx_interface=2
 
 # The trickiest part is libc_interface.
 if [ -z "${libc_interface}" ]